
The Field Services Division is the most visible element of the Bay County Sheriff's Office with it's iconic green and white vehicles. The Field Services Division is made up of East and West Districts with the dividing line being Highway 231.
Uniformed patrol deputies are assigned to different zones of Bay County, and each is responsible for responding to the calls for service in his or her assigned zone. This group of men and women patrolled more than 1.7 million miles annually and answered in excess of 100,000 calls for service in addition to the thousands of business and residential security checks performed each year.
Bay County is divided into two districts, east and west. The East District is comprised of the eastern half of Bay County including the city of Callaway. The majority of the East District is comprised of uniformed patrol deputies. The East District is under the command of Captain Michael Branning. Captain Branning oversees East District Patrol, Traffic unit, Honor Guard, Marine unit, the Callaway and Fountain CPO's and Auxiliary/Reserve unit.

The East District also has CPO "Crime Prevention Offices" the deputies assigned to these offices "Crime Prevention Deputies" primary functions are to deter and reduce crime. Their objectives are to reduce your vulnerability to a crime, provide safety information, and give community residents and business opportunity's to interact with a deputy in an informative and constructive manner. CPO Deputies attend community meetings and help in coordinating community functions. CPO Deputes gather information from residents, business owners, homeowner associations, and community meetings and disseminate it to other divisions within the Sheriff's office to detour crime.
Your Field Services West District is comprised of six zones, these zones encompass the unincorporated areas of Lynn Haven, Panama City, Southport, West Bay and the 18.39 square mile area of Panama City Beach.
The West District has Alpha and Bravo Platoons who maintain 24 hour coverage of these zones working twelve hour shifts under the command of a Shift Lieutenant and supporting supervisors. There are now additional dedicated personnel assigned to each zone who are not rotated through other zones. Because the West District has the added responsibility of surf rescue all patrol members are life guard certified and equipped for water rescue.
The District has a satellite office on Panama City Beach, housed within this office are dedicated officers from Criminal Investigations Division, Special Investigations Division and Field Services Division. The benefit of having this satellite office include shortened response time, increased cooperation, streamlined supervision, increased zone coverage and better water rescue.
The West district is unique in that it maintains law enforcement response for the ever growing tourist corridor of Panama City Beach, the rural areas in the north and the larger cities centered in the County.
